What is a loader job description?

A loader job involves physically loading, unloading, and moving materials or products in warehouses, construction sites, or transportation settings. The role requires physical strength, attention to safety procedures, and often involves operating equipment like forklifts or hand trucks. Loaders typically work in shifts and follow specific instructions to ensure efficient handling of goods.

What is the difference between Work Loader vs Material Handler?

AspectWork LoaderMaterial Handler
Primary DutiesLoading and unloading materials, operating loadersMoving, storing, and managing materials within facilities
CertificationsForklift certification often requiredForklift certification may be needed, but focus on material handling skills
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, warehouses, industrial settingsWarehouses, distribution centers, manufacturing plants
Industry UsageHeavy industry, construction, logisticsWarehousing, shipping, manufacturing

Work Loaders primarily focus on operating machinery to load and unload materials, often in construction or industrial sites. Material Handlers manage the movement and storage of materials within facilities, emphasizing organization and safety. While both roles may require forklift certification and share similar environments, their core responsibilities differ in scope and focus.

How much does a loader get paid?

A work loader typically earns between $12 and $20 per hour, depending on experience, location, and the industry. Entry-level loaders may start at the lower end, while experienced workers or those in specialized environments can earn higher wages. Overtime and shift differentials can also increase total pay.

How can I become a loader?

To become a loader, you typically need a high school diploma or equivalent and physical strength to handle heavy materials. Some employers may require safety training or certification in equipment operation, and previous experience in manual labor or warehouse work can be beneficial.
